Laguna Niguel, CA, United States
With a population of 64,355, Laguna Niguel is a pricey, manicured enclave in Orange County, far removed from the grit of Los Angeles. The median household income is a staggering $140,605, over 30% above the county average. While the weather is pleasant year-round, bureaucracy can be a persistent headache - the city was embroiled in a legal battle over its coastline for years. With its abundance of parks, trails, and upscale amenities, Laguna Niguel is best suited for affluent retirees and families seeking a tranquil, insulated lifestyle.
